ASSISTANT DEAN, FIRST-GENERATION COLLEGE AND/OR LOW-INCOME STUDENTS (FLI) STUDENT ADVISING AND SUCCESS, Undergraduate Advising Center (UAC), to assume a newly-created role and assist with the design, implementation, evaluation, and continuous improvement of advising programs and services for FLI students (FLI). Will help support the mission of the Institute and UAC by ensuring that FLI student populations have the necessary resources and support to succeed academically and thrive personally throughout their academic journey. Responsibilities include managing the FLIPOP First-Gen orientation program; overseeing FLI student executive board, programming, and initiatives throughout the academic yea; formulating and implementing programming for the FLI community and addressing the academic, social, and holistic support needed to thrive, with emphasis on faculty engagement, community building, academic skills building, wellness, and mentorship; and providing on-going information, counsel, and support to individual students and serving as a resource to the MIT community for supporting FLI students.
